Hey team — handing over the cold storage archiving work before I'm out. Short version: buckets older than 18 months in the Seabright cluster get tagged, then the nightly job moves them to glacier tier. If support gets tickets about missing files, they're almost always archived, not deleted, and restores take about four hours. Steps for kicking off a restore are on the page below.

wiki page, bagef-yajof: https://sentry.sivrelcloud.corp/board

## Tidemark Widget — Restart Procedure

If the tide-table widget on Harborglass shows stale predictions, first check the Moonfetch sync job; it pulls harmonic constants nightly. Restart with `moonfetch --resync`. If the widget still lags, flush the prediction cache and redeploy the widget pod. Verify against the Selkenport reference station — readings should match within two minutes. The resync call authenticates against our internal Ebbline service, and you'll need credentials on your first run. The key is below.

app token of kahop-kaguf = kto2_rs

## Tuning

The receipt mailer (Almsgate) batches donation receipts and sends through the Thornquay relay. On-call: if the queue backs up, resist the urge to crank batch size — the relay rate-limits per connection, and bigger batches just mean bigger retries. Scale worker count first, then shorten the flush interval. Dedupe window must stay longer than the retry horizon or donors get duplicate receipts, which generates tickets. All knobs live in one place and are read at worker start. Current production values follow.

tuning table, kajop-yafof:
QUOTAS = {
    "wenath": 10,
    "ulaael": 5,
}